STAGE - Développeur C++ - IA - CATIA - (H/F)
Lieu : Vélizy-Villacoublay
DASSAULT SYSTEMES, « The 3DEXPERIENCE Company », offre aux entreprises et aux particuliers les
univers virtuels nécessaires à la conception d'innovations durables. Ses solutions leaders sur le marché
transforment pour ses clients, la conception, la fabrication et la maintenance de leurs produits. Les solutions collaboratives de Dassault Systèmes permettent de promouvoir l'innovation sociale et offrent de nouvelles possibilités d'améliorer le monde réel grâce aux univers virtuels. Avec des ventes dans plus de 140 pays, le Groupe apporte de la valeur à plus de 250 000 entreprises de toutes tailles dans toutes les industries.
Vous rejoindrez le département CATIA R&D – Core Modeling applications, au sein de l’équipe Part & Shape Design Applications, composée de 32 personnes (16 en France et 16 en Inde), dont la mission est de délivrer des applications de design de forme en 3D, à la base de l’ensemble des offres CATIA.
De nos jours, les expériences utilisateurs proposées par les applications de design au sein de la 3DEXPERIENCE Platform, par exemple CATIA Generative Shape Design, sont définies pour répondre à tout type de scenario de design et d’application différentes. Cependant, la large variété de commandes proposées peut être difficile d’accès pour certains utilisateurs et être moins productive pour couvrir certains workflows.
C’est dans ce contexte que nous mettons en place une user experience plus adaptée aux habitudes des utilisateurs et que nous capturons leurs workflows de design en proposant des commandes au bon moment, grâce à de l'intelligence artificielle. Afin de tirer parti de ces nouvelles fonctionnalités, il va également falloir déterminer le rôle de chaque élément de la sélection, dans le contexte de la commande choisie, en se basant là aussi sur de l'intelligence artificielle.
Vos Missions
Lors de votre stage, votre mission sera de mettre en place une solution basée sur de l'intelligence artificielle, au sein de nos applications de design, puis dans un second temps de mettre en place une expérience utilisateur optimisée afin de faciliter la capture des workflows de design.
Qualifications
- Etudiant(e) en école d'ingénieur ou université au sein d’un cursus généraliste, vous recherchez un stage de fin d’études d’une durée de 6 mois.
- Vous possédez de solides connaissances en programmation C++.
- Vous avez des notions en Machine Learning/Deep Learning.
- Vous avez également des notions en User experience.
- La connaissance des solutions CATIA V5 / 3DEXPERIENCE et de la conception mécanique est un plus.
- Une bonne communication, de la curiosité et de la rigueur sont des qualités attendues
- Du fait d’échanges avec nos équipes internationales, la maîtrise de l'anglais est indispensable.
Les atouts en nous rejoignant
· Environnement collaboratif et innovant
· Collaboration internationale
· Diversité des technologies, produits et solutions
· Apprentissage au sein d’une équipe experte
Diversity statement
CATIA è la soluzione leader a livello mondiale per la progettazione e l'esperienza dei prodotti. CATIA offre la capacità non solo di modellare qualsiasi prodotto in 3D, ma di farlo tenendo in considerazione il comportamento del prodotto in condizioni reali.